Description

  • Family Group: Administration

1JOB PURPOSE**Assist the Clinical Operations team to drive the four main work streams, namely,

  • Support campus planning
  • Support preoperations planning and implementation
  • Support clinical manpower planning
  • Direct model of care planning and development

2MAJOR D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ES'**
_Specific_
i.

Analyse and identify the population's detailed health care needs within the designated catchment area of Woodlands Health Campus (WHC), to support the development of clinical services plan and population health strategy.

ii.

Identify, develop and implement the clinical services required to meet these needs by the proposed acute and community hospitals, as well as the nursing homes and primary/community services primary care sector within WHC's catchment.


  • Work with the clinical leads to define and review clinical service requirements and workload in order to develop and support WHC's campus opening plan.
  • Support the development and implementation of innovative care delivery models to meet the projected care needs and integrated care.
  • Review design and architectural documents to ensure compliance with clinical service requirements.
  • Review facilities, equipment and instrument requirements to ensure the necessary standardization and compliance with clinical needs, and defined norms.
  • Support the planning of medical equipment requirements and procurement, and in line with the clinical services and campus opening plan.
  • Coordinate the inputs from clinical and user leads to drive IT service planning for the WHC.
iii.

Support the planning, development and execution of WHC pre-operations at the respective host institution sites which include the following: manpower ramp-up, clinical services plan, staff deployment strategy and facilities management.


  • Project management for facilities renovation to run and support clinical services.
  • Work with clinical leads to support the development of appropriate clinical criteria, workflows and conduct operations readiness exercises.
iv.

Support the development and implementation of community based care including developing off campus clinical services as well as collaboration and capability enhancement/sharing with community partners including private and voluntary-welfare organisations operating in or near the WHC catchment.

v. To support in the development of the necessary approval papers and tender/legal documents.

vi. Where instructed or necessary, collaborate with MOH and other governmental bodies to facilitate the WHC planning.

vii. Support the annual division work plan and budgeting exercise.


_General_
i. Where directed by Head, Director or Chief, Clinical Operations, to support in other WHC-related projects and tasks.


JOB REQUIREMENTS

_Education / Training / Experience_

  • University Degree
  • At least 2 years of related experience in a similar capacity, preferably in an operations or service background will be considered for Executive
  • At least 56 years of related experience in a similar capacity, preferably in an operations or service background will be considered for Senior Executive
  • Healthcare experience is a bonus
